Booing is the Pandemic Halloween Trend of 2020
Boo! Did I scare you? I didn't mean to, at least not with this kind of 'boo.'
![KISS 104.1 logo](https://townsquare.media/wp-content/uploads/2019/05/WWYLFM.png?w=100)
"Booing" isn't scary or rude, in fact, booing is the thing to do to show your appreciation for the special people in your life -- by surprising them with a small gift of candy or treats left on their doorstep.
If you haven't booed anyone before, make this year the year. Tops dropped off an amazing basket at my door -- and I have to say...after a few stressful weeks of homeschooling, getting booed really put a smile on my face!
Our usual Halloween activities like school parties, neighborhood get-togethers, and trick-or-treating will for sure not be the same this year because of the coronavirus pandemic. But booing someone is the ultimate socially-distanced way to bring some Halloween fun.
Here's how to do it.
Tops Markets has a big Halloween section in their stores with items perfect for quickly putting together a personalized Boo basket (yes, they have the baskets right there too -- super easy). Put in whatever you like -- treats, goodies, small gifts -- a 6-pack for your favorite neighbor? Then, sneak up to someone's door, leave the gift, and that's how to BOO someone!
